Last night I used MissPrissy's method for candling eggs. Big Thanks for that idea MissPrissy! Anyhow, I have 61 bobwhites - 11 that were 7 days yesterday and the rest 5 days. We were able to see veins in all, but there was one that looked a bit different. It had like a dark half ring. I assumed it maybe a blood ring from what I have read on here. However, I am all new to this and need to know the good and bad of blood rings - if that is what it is. It did not encompass the egg, but it was about 1/3 of the way around and just a narrow strip.
 
As long as it didn't smell leave it and check it again around day 14. A lot of us don't through an egg until between day 10 and 14 when it becomes more obvious-unless they are obviously clear, etc. Sometimes the way the veining is can cause them to look like they have a ring.
